#6c241d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c241d is composed of 42.4% red, 14.1%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 73.1%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 5.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 26.9%. #6c241d color hex could be obtained by blending #d8483a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#6c241d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c241d has RGB values of R:108, G:36,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.73,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 7087133.

Shades and Tints of #6c241d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0504 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c241d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474242 is the less saturated color, while #860e03 is the most saturated one.
